Population in Żnin Municipality 2022
In 2022, Żnin municipality ranked 286 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Population shrank by 1,324 residents -5.44% between 2017-2022, at 22,997.
Among 1984 declining municipalities, in bottom 40% for rate of decline. Within Żniński county, ranked 1 of 6 municipalities.
Based on 31 years of official GUS statistics for Żniński county municipalities within Kuyavian-Pomeranian province.
